Can pregnant women have soft serve ice cream? This is a common question among expectant mothers who are looking for safe and enjoyable treats during their pregnancy. While the idea of indulging in creamy, cold ice cream might be tempting, it’s important to consider the potential risks and benefits associated with consuming this frozen dessert while pregnant.

Pregnancy is a time when women’s dietary choices become crucial, as the health of both the mother and the developing fetus is at stake. Soft serve ice cream, like all desserts, should be consumed in moderation. It is generally safe for pregnant women to enjoy soft serve ice cream, as long as it is made with safe ingredients and consumed in moderation.

However, there are some considerations to keep in mind. Firstly, soft serve ice cream can be high in calories and sugar, which may contribute to weight gain and gestational diabetes. It is essential for pregnant women to monitor their calorie intake and maintain a balanced diet. Additionally, some pregnant women may be more susceptible to foodborne illnesses, such as listeriosis, which can be found in raw milk and some dairy products. Therefore, it is important to ensure that the soft serve ice cream is made with pasteurized milk to minimize the risk of infection.

Moreover, pregnant women should be cautious about consuming ice cream that contains artificial sweeteners or flavorings. Some studies have suggested that artificial sweeteners may have adverse effects on fetal development, although more research is needed to establish a definitive link. It is always best to consult with a healthcare provider before making any significant changes to your diet during pregnancy.

When indulging in soft serve ice cream, pregnant women can take certain precautions to ensure their safety. Here are some tips:

1. Choose soft serve ice cream made with pasteurized milk to minimize the risk of foodborne illnesses.
2. Opt for a smaller portion to avoid excessive calorie intake and potential weight gain.
3. Check the ingredient list for any artificial sweeteners or flavorings, and consult with your healthcare provider if you have concerns.
4. Enjoy soft serve ice cream as a treat, rather than making it a regular part of your diet.

In conclusion, pregnant women can have soft serve ice cream, but it should be consumed in moderation and with caution. By following these guidelines and consulting with a healthcare provider, expectant mothers can safely enjoy this delicious frozen treat while prioritizing the health of both themselves and their baby.
